Energy Efficiency
Cackle Hill, Petworth has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 12 Jan 2016.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using electric storage heaters.
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, Cackle Hill, Petworth was last sold on 25th May 2016 for £472,500 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 5 sales since 1995.
Since May 2016, the market for similar properties has risen by 8.6%.
